Love Me! is a captivating German movie released in 2014. Directed by Philipp Eichholtz and starring Lilli Meinhardt, Christian Ehrich, and Peter Trabner, this movie reveals a captivating blend of drama, comedy, and romance that reflects the young, energetic, and eclectic spirit of Berlin.

The plot of Love Me! embodies a raw exploration of human relationships, identity, and the often daunting realities of life as a young adult. Lilli Meinhardt stars as Sarah, a young woman who holds an unrelenting obsession with her ex-boyfriend, plunging her into a rollercoaster ride of self-discovery that eventually uncovers the essence of what it means to truly love and to be loved.

Sarah, our protagonist, is slapstick funny yet painfully honest and real in her quest for love and sense of worthiness, a credence to Meinhardt's excellent portrayal of this character. Her best friend Klaus, played by Christian Ehrich, stands by her through thick and thin while secretly harboring romantic feelings for her, creating a complex dynamic that resonates with layers of human emotions and vulnerability. Peter Trabner, who plays Sarah's dad, delivers a commendable performance as the loving parent trying to guide his daughter through her emotional troubles.

Certainly, Sarah's cringe worthy yet hilarious strategies to win back her ex-boyfriend are the driving force in the narrative and set the pace for the film. Yet, underneath the comedic facades are woven subtle and poignant narratives about life as a young adult in a cosmopolitan city. It offers a nuanced insight into the challenges of navigating through life's trials and tribulations and how human connections play a key role in this journey.

Love Me! is a Drama, Comedy movie released in 2014. It has a runtime of 81 min. Critics and viewers have rated it moderate reviews, with an IMDb score of 5.6..
